Satisfaction of Site Energy Demands Involving Recovery, Co-Generation, Renewables and Energy Management Options

The main results of this work are the extension of the Total Site methodology covering various customers and incorporating renewable energy sources, accounting for the variability on the supply and demand sides. The another main goal of the paper is to optimise simultaneously the use of renewables and fossil fuels, minimising the carbon footprint and catering for the varying energy demands and renewables availability.
